В современных реалиях тема импортозамещения программного обеспечения из абстрактной стратегической цели превратилась в острую практическую задачу для тысяч российских IT-компаний и целых отраслей. Конференции, митапы и отраслевые форумы стали ключевыми площадками, где не только обсуждают теорию, но и делятся реальным, зачастую болезненным, опытом перехода. На основе выступлений, кейсов и закрытых дискуссий можно составить чек-лист, который поможет избежать типичных ошибок и провести замену иностранного ПО системно и эффективно.
Первый и самый критичный пункт чек-листа — это переоценка целей. Мастера предостерегают: импортозамещение ради галочки или из-за страха санкций обречено на провал. Необходимо четко сформулировать бизнес-цель: обеспечение технологического суверенитета, снижение правовых и финансовых рисков, повышение производительности за счет более гибких отечественных решений или выполнение требований регуляторов. Эта цель станет компасом на всех этапах, помогая принимать решения при выборе между «похожим аналогом» и «переосмыслением процесса».
Второй пункт — комплексный аудит текущего ландшафта. Прежде чем искать замену, нужно досконально понять, что заменяешь. Составьте полную инвентаризацию всего используемого иностранного ПО: от операционных систем и СУБД до систем мониторинга, CI/CD-инструментов и даже лицензий на шрифты. Для каждого продукта определите: его критичность для бизнес-процессов, степень интеграции с другими системами, объем и характер данных, которые через него проходят, квалификацию сотрудников, которые с ним работают. Без этой карты любая миграция превратится в блуждание в темноте.
Третий пункт, о котором часто забывают, — оценка человеческого фактора. Любая замена софта — это, в первую очередь, изменение рабочих процессов для людей. Чек-лист мастера включает: анализ готовности команды к изменениям, планирование обучения, оценку необходимости переквалификации. Успешные кейсы показывают, что вовлечение ключевых пользователей и разработчиков в процесс выбора аналога на ранних этапах резко повышает шансы на успешное внедрение. Сопротивление изменениям — главный враг любого импортозамещения.
Четвертый пункт — стратегия выбора аналога. Здесь мастера выделяют три основных пути: 1) Прямая замена на российский аналог (PostgreSQL вместо Oracle, Astra Linux вместо Windows Server). 2) Использование open-source решений с переходом на российский саппорт (например, выбор дистрибутива Linux от отечественного вендора). 3) Полный пересмотр архитектуры и переход на другую технологию или подход (микросервисы вместо монолита, облачные сервисы российских провайдеров). Критерии выбора: функциональная полнота, зрелость и стабильность продукта, качество технической поддержки и документации, экосистема (наличие интеграций, сообщества), а также долгосрочная дорожная карта вендора.
Пятый пункт — пилотное внедрение и поэтапность. Никогда не пытайтесь заменить все и сразу. Чек-лист требует выделить наименее критичный, но показательный сегмент для пилота. Например, начать не с основной CRM, а с системы документооборота в одном департаменте. Это позволит отработать процесс миграции данных, выявить скрытые проблемы интеграции, оценить реальную производительность и получить первые отзывы пользователей. Успех пилота станет лучшим аргументом для расширения проекта.
Шестой пункт — миграция данных. Это одна из самых сложных технических задач. Недостаточно просто выгрузить и загрузить данные. Нужно обеспечить их целостность, консистентность, проверить после переноса, спланировать откат на случай неудачи. Для сложных систем часто требуется написание специальных конвертеров и скриптов. Мастера советуют проводить миграцию в несколько итераций, параллельно тестируя работу новой системы на исторических данных.
Седьмой пункт — тестирование, тестирование и еще раз тестирование. Речь идет не только о функциональном тестировании, но и о нагрузочном тестировании, тестировании безопасности, тестировании интеграций. Особое внимание — к пользовательскому опыту (UX). Если новый интерфейс неудобен, производительность упала, сотрудники будут саботировать изменения, и все технические успехи окажутся бесполезны.
Восьмой пункт — пересмотр процессов поддержки и мониторинга. Отечественный софт может иметь другие метрики, логи ошибок, способы обновления. Командам DevOps и техподдержки нужно время, чтобы освоить новые инструменты. Заранее обучите их, адаптируйте runbooks и инструкции по инцид-менеджменту.
Девятый, финальный пункт — легальность и «чистота» всего стека. Убедитесь, что выбранное российское решение не является просто ребрендингом или сборкой иностранного open-source продукта с потенциальными юридическими рисками. Проверьте лицензии всех компонентов. Это вопрос долгосрочной устойчивости.
Импортозамещение — это марафон, а не спринт. Чек-лист, составленный на основе опыта первых переселенцев, помогает систематизировать этот сложный процесс. Главный секрет мастеров, озвученный на многих конференциях, заключается в том, что успешное импортозамещение — это не просто техническая замена кода, а возможность переосмыслить и оптимизировать свои IT-процессы, усилить внутреннюю экспертизу и создать более управляемую и независимую цифровую инфраструктуру.
Импортозамещение на конференциях: чек-лист мастера для успешного перехода на отечественный софт
Практический чек-лист, составленный на основе опыта, озвученного на отраслевых конференциях, для системного проведения импортозамещения программного обеспечения. Статья охватывает этапы от постановки целей и аудита до выбора аналога, миграции данных и работы с человеческим фактором.
283
5
Комментарии (8)